Two New Public Review Issues: UTR #36, UTS #39

The Unicode Technical Committee has posted two new issues for public

review and comment. Details are on the following web page:

Review periods for the new items close on January 30, 2012.

Briefly, the new issues are:

Issue #208 Proposed Update UTR #36: Unicode Security Considerations

This UTR is being prepared for an update to bring the IDNA 2008

references up to date. Public review and comment is invited on this draft.

Issue #209 Proposed Update Unicode Technical Standard #39 Unicode

Security Mechanisms

This UTS is being prepared for an update to align with Unicode 6.1.

Public review and comment is invited on this draft.
